King Charles furious about Meghan and Harry’s decision to move

May 17, 2024No Comments3 Mins Read
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Telegram Email WhatsApp Copy Link

Meghan Markle and Prince Harry’s recent visit to Nigeria, seemingly done to promote the Invictus Games, has caused quite a stir within the Royal Family. It has sparked anger from King Charles and Prince William, who see the trip as an unofficial Royal tour. Royal expert Tom Quinn reveals that this move has left Charles angrier than ever, with William determined to prevent such incidents in the future. The Nigerians treated Meghan and Harry as if it were an official visit, with receptions, school visits, and more, leading to concerns within the Royal Family that the couple is defying their position as non-working royals.

The Duke and Duchess of Sussex’s unofficial tour of Nigeria has added fuel to the fire, further upsetting the senior royals. The Royal author suggests that Meghan and Harry’s actions indicate a disregard for their status as non-working royals. William and Charles are trying to figure out how to handle this situation, as the couple’s behavior seems to imply that they will do as they please, regardless of the Royal Family’s wishes. The unofficial Nigerian tour gave off the impression that Meghan and Harry were still fully committed working royals, even though they had stepped down from their roles in 2020. This move has intensified the tension between the Sussexes and the rest of the Royal Family.

Reflecting on Meghan and Harry’s visit to Nigeria, Mr. Quinn notes that the manner in which the tour was conducted has only served to aggravate the apprehensions of the senior royals. Every aspect of the trip mirrored an official Royal visit, from speeches to charity events, suggesting that the couple is not ready to let go of their royal status. The senior royals view this as a challenge to their authority, with Meghan and Harry seemingly declaring their intent to operate as working royals on their own terms. The Nigeria trip has highlighted the divide between the Sussexes and the Royal Family, raising questions about control and protocol.

The Nigerian tour has been labeled as a ‘mini royal tour’ due to its semblance to an official visit, further fueling tensions between Meghan and Harry and the Royal Family. The couple’s actions have been interpreted as a deliberate attempt to defy the transition to non-working royals, causing distress among the senior royals. The incident highlights a deepening rift within the Royal Family, with Charles and William struggling to manage the situation. Meghan and Harry’s behavior seems to suggest a rejection of the limitations placed on their roles, as they continue to act in a manner consistent with their time as full-time working royals. The unofficial Nigerian tour serves as a manifestation of a broader conflict within the Royal Family.
